We hate to see vehicle carnage like this but its not everyday you get to see a Shelby GT500 totally destroyed by a maniac driver hitting a concrete bridge support. The female driver of the 2008 Shelby GT500 was clearly driving to fast for the conditions as she tried to avoid on-coming traffic only to lose control, spin-out and hit the concrete bridge support head-on. Parts were sent flying including the 5.4-liter V8 engine that ended up in on-coming traffic which was hit by another car. One of the doors, a wheel and part of the frame landed a good 30 yards away.
The driver survived with severe leg injuries and was taken to the hospital. From the photo its a miracle anybody survived the accident. Check out a few photos below.
